My Review - 10/21/07 Fillmore San Francisco

Post Mon Oct 22, 2007 5:15 pm

A few people have asked me "How was the show last night?" All I can say to them is, "Well, it was a Pogues show. The Pogues were on stage (except Mr. C of course). And they were playing Pogues tunes. How could it not be anything but an amazing show? It's like bad pizza. Even bad pizza is pretty damn good."

Last night was hardly bad pizza. Besides a few hiccups, I thought the show was phenomenal.

Highlights were:
- Shane coming out in his Mad Hatter's top hat complete with the 10/6 card on the side of the hat.
- Shane also walked on stage with a full bottle of something (not close enough to tell what it was but it looked like wine.)
- A lot of banter amongst the band. Then Spider and Shane would say something to the crowd but I'm not sure anyone could understand either of them. We all just laughed along.
- Great to hear Kitty and Greenland Whale Fisheries live.
- Again, a few hiccups, but I think Shane was in fine form last night. Out of the six times I've seen The Pogues, I think this is the first time I actually heard him say "Sean Dun na nGall" clearly. Maybe it was my own semi intoxication, but I swear I heard it.
- The crowd was into it. San Francisco loves The Pogues and I hope they can tell.
- Phil's stand-in James did a great job last night. Except for one time when he was having some guitar trouble before a song. Spider then says "He's the Brian Jones of the group. We're digging the swimming pool right now." Totally in bad taste, but very funny and it certainly made the kid get his guitar in order quickly.

Lowlights (not really low, more like disappointments):
- I missed Phil. Everytime I listen to 1000s, I remember it as I've seen it live which is a fantastically unique experience.
- No Phil dancing during Irish Rover. Again, to me it's hard to imagine a Pogues show without that little touch. (So in the end - Phil, get better soon. Can't wait to see you back on stage the next go round)
- No posters. As mentioned in another post, I'm not sure what the deal is either, but if the Fillmore has sold out by going LiveNation corporate, that sucks.

Great show. Can't wait to do it again tonight...and tomorrow night....and the next night.

Setlist October 22, 2007

Post Tue Oct 23, 2007 8:10 am

Well I forgot to take a pen to tonight's show again so I had to steal one from the pre-show bar. It turns out the damn thing would not write. Serves me right.

Tonight's set was different from last night. Here it is to the best of my ability:

If I Should Fall From Grace With God
Streams Of Whiskey
The Broad Majestic Shannon
Turkish Song Of The Damned
Young Ned Of The Hill
A Pair Of Brown Eyes
Boys From The County Hell
Tuesday Morning
Kitty
Sayonara
Greenland Whale Fisheries
Repeal Of The Licensing Laws
Sunny Side Of The Street
The Body Of An American
Old Main Drag
Dirty Old Town
Bottle Of Smoke
Sickbed Of Cuchulainn

Sally Maclennane
Poor Paddy
Irish Rover

Star Of The County Down
Rainy Night In Soho
Fiesta

Great Show, Great Memories.
